Steel sheets generally range in density from 1/16 inch to 3/16 inch, while steel plates encompass thicker products ranging from 3/16 inch to a number of inches thick. Comprehending the homes, kinds, and applications of steel sheets and plates is important for designers, architects, and manufacturers who depend on these products for their tasks.

One of the most typical forms of steel sheets is hot-rolled steel, which is produced by rolling steel at high temperature levels, making it easier to shape and develop. In addition, there are specialized steel sheets, such as galvanized steel, coated with a layer of zinc to supply boosted corrosion resistance, making it appropriate for exterior applications, including roof covering and house siding.

Steel layers come in numerous grades, consisting of architectural, aquatic, and abrasion-resistant, each with particular residential or commercial properties customized for different settings and tons. The choice of the suitable grade and kind of steel sheet or plate is crucial for ensuring the security, efficiency, and long life of the last item.

The production of steel sheets and plates includes substantial procedures consisting of cutting, flexing, welding, and completing. These procedures require very specialized tools and experienced professionals to browse the intricate nature of steel fabrication. Laser cutting has gained popularity due to its accuracy and capability to generate complicated forms swiftly, while plasma cutting is preferred for heavy-duty applications. After cutting, bending or creating procedures are performed to achieve preferred dimensions and shapes. Welding is another essential procedure in the setting up of steel frameworks, requiring understanding of different welding techniques such as MIG, TIG, and stick welding. The completing process may include surface area treatments and finishings that boost the product's resistance to deterioration, improve aesthetics, and lengthen life span.

Using steel sheets and plates has actually advanced with advancements in modern technology, causing innovations such as high-strength low-alloy steels, which supply comparable mechanical residential or commercial properties to conventional qualities while reducing weight. These innovative products enable higher layout versatility, minimizing the requirement for bulky and heavy parts, and can bring about cost financial savings in product usage and transportation. Composite materials that integrate steel sheets as a component of multi-material systems have also emerged, enhancing performance in specific applications, especially in the aerospace and automotive sectors. The regular r & d in the metallurgy of steel are concentrated on developing lighter, more powerful, and extra corrosion-resistant products, which will certainly additionally broaden the convenience and applications of steel sheets and plates in numerous sectors.

Sustainability is a significantly vital factor to consider in the manufacturing and usage of steel sheets and plates. Steel recycling has been an integral component of the market for decades, and the majority of brand-new steel created comes from recycled materials.

Steel plates serve as important components in bridge building and construction, with engineers designing steel plate girders to sustain heavy tons and span lengthy distances. Additionally, steel sheets are thoroughly used in putting up steel structures, supplying adaptability in style while making certain conformity with building codes and security standards.

In the production field, steel sheets and plates create the backbone of a substantial number of items. From appliances to autos, the requirement for sturdy and reputable materials is extremely important. Automotive producers make use of high-strength steel sheets to produce body panels that are light-weight yet incredibly long lasting, which adds to enhanced fuel efficiency without compromising security. The appliance market benefits from cold-rolled sheets with enhanced surface area coatings, guaranteeing visual allure while providing lasting longevity against day-to-day wear and tear. The integration of steel sheets in equipment and machinery not only boosts the functionality of products however additionally extends their lifecycle, offering substantial value to customers and manufacturers alike.

On a more specialized note, the oil and gas industry's demand for steel plates is driven by the construction of pipes and storage centers that need to withstand extreme environments and pressures. Steel plates utilized more info in these applications are commonly made to exacting criteria, guaranteeing they can hold up against the roughness of transport and storage space of varied materials, consisting of crude oil and natural gas.

Beyond industrial applications, the aesthetic use of steel sheets has actually located a home in building style. Modern design accepts modern technology and development, integrating steel sheets not just for structural integrity but for aesthetic influence. Steel can be manipulated to create dynamic exteriors, roof covering, and indoor layout elements that celebrate the material's commercial heritage while offering modern looks. Using corten steel, recognized for its rustic aging, is particularly popular in developing exterior sculptures and building exteriors that mix into natural environments, showcasing the convenience and appeal of steel in numerous style philosophies.
